Vocalist Aidan Moffat and multi-instrumentalist Malcolm Middleton met in Falkirk, bonded over their mutual love for Drag City recording artists such as Smog and Will Oldham, and began a collaboration in 1995. The band is completed by violinist Jenny Reeve and cellist Stacey Sievewright. Arab Strap's marked characteristics include frank and forthright lyrics delivered in a Scottish brogue.
Aidan Moffat and Malcolm Middleton confirmed the rumours about the end of Arab Strap on 8th September 2006. They celebrated their Ten Years of Tears with a tour through the UK and the rest of Europe. After UK/Europe, they made a short secret tour in Japan as the last of Arab Strap. In 2016, however, they have reunited a decade after their breakup and will be touring throughout the year 2017.

The song Kate Moss by Arab Strap is a melancholic reflection on a failing relationship, where one partner is trying to hold on while the other seems to have already given up. The lyrics speak to the singer's frustration and sadness as they watch their partner become increasingly distant and disinterested. The opening lines "Don't try and tell me Kate Moss ain't pretty. Don't try and make me believe" suggest that the other partner may be using the famous model as a way to undermine the singer's confidence and self-esteem, perhaps by suggesting that they are not attractive enough.
As the song progresses, the singer describes how their partner's behavior has become more and more hurtful, leading to a breakdown in communication and leaving the singer feeling isolated and alone. The line "You're always bored and full of shit" strikes a particularly bitter note, suggesting that the partner's lack of interest may be due to their own character flaws rather than any external circumstance. In the final lines, the singer acknowledges that the relationship is coming to an end, but there is still a sense of sadness and longing for what might have been.
Overall, Kate Moss is a poignant and understated piece of songwriting that captures the emotions of a difficult and painful breakup. The lyrics are full of subtle insights and observations, and the sparse instrumentation only serves to heighten their impact. It's a song that will resonate with anyone who has experienced the shifting dynamics of a relationship that is slowly falling apart.
